Kim Rebholz is a conservation worker who was hired by the DRC government in 2022 to oversee the Mangrove Marine Park, a protected area known for its biodiversity. While patrolling the park, he discovered illegal palm oil plantations owned by former president Joseph Kabila, prompting him to speak out against environmental destruction. Following his revelations, Rebholz and his family faced violent reprisals, including a home invasion and assault, leading him to flee the country.
